Effects of Sowing Date and Planting Density on Tillering Dynamics and Yield of Winter Wheat Cultivar Yumai 49

Yang Xiangfu

Open publisher page 0 citations

Abstract

The effects of sowing date and planting density of winter wheat cultivar Yumai 49 on tillering dynamics,spike number and yield were conducted by split plot experiment to figure out the appropriate sowing date and planting density.Results: 1) Tiller number per plant was mainly affected by sowing date and planting density.the tiller number per plant decreased with the postponing of sowing date,and increased with the increasing of planting density,the tillering number kept at a low level no matter when sowed,and the group tillering number reached the highest if sowed at October 9 with the planting density of 1.95 million plants per hectare;2) The sowing date and planting density had significant effects on grain yield.There were significant difference between sowing dates of October 9(the highest,7 991.53 kg/hm2) and October 16(6 631.33 kg/hm2);Significant difference also between planting densities of 1.95 million plants per hectare(the highest,7904.25 kg/hm2) and 1.20 million plants per hectare(the lowest,6 925.32 kg/hm2).Conclusion: The appropriate sowing date and planting density were October 9-16 and 1.95-2.70 million basic seedlings per hectare.
